平动型油菜开沟器刀刃形状对降阻的影响——基于LS-dyna

摘    要:开沟器是油菜播种机的核心部件,影响着播种机的工作性能和油菜出芽率。为了改善开沟器的入土性能和减小开沟器工作阻力,本文运用LS-dyna软件对小型手扶式油菜播种机的开沟器切削土壤进行了仿真,并对比分析了6种不同刀刃形状开沟器的工作阻力。结果表明:在其它参数和约束条件相同的条件下,开沟器以0.8 5 m/s前进时,锐角式开沟器的工作阻力小于钝角式开沟器;刀刃为曲线的锐角式开沟器的工作阻力小于刀刃为直线的锐角式开沟器;刀刃为凹曲线的锐角式开沟器的工作阻力小于刀刃为凸曲线的锐角式开沟器;刀刃为曲—曲组合式的开沟器在运行平稳后的工作阻力比刀刃为单一式的开沟器运行平稳后的工作阻力小。

The Resistance-reducing Influence of Cutting Edge Shape of Translational Coleseed Colter-Based on LS-dyna
Abstract:Colter is the core component of coleseed seeder , it affects the working performance of seeder and coleseed seeder sprouting , in order to improve the soil piercing performance and reduce the working resistance of the colter .the colter cut soil about small working coleseed seeder using the LS -dyna software in this paper , comparison and analysis working resistance of six different cutting edge shape colter .With the other parameters are same , the results show that under the colter with 0.84 m/s, the work resistance of the acute angle colter is smaller than the work resistance of the obtuse angle coler , the work resistance of the acute angle colter of the curve cutting edge shape is smaller than the work resistance of the obtuse angle coler of the straight line cutting edge shape , the work resistance of the acute angle colter of the lower concave curve cutting edge shape is smaller than the work resistance of the obtuse angle coler of the upper con -vex curve cutting edge shape , the stability operation work resistance of curve-curve combined cutting edge shape is smal-ler than the stability operation work resistance of single edge shape .
